Solar-Powered Precision: Engineered to Endure
Inside the flash is function. The MTG-B3000 runs on Casio’s Tough Solar movement, which converts both natural and artificial light into energy. That means no battery swaps, no downtime — just steady, reliable timekeeping fueled by your daily life.
But it’s not just solar. It’s smart. The watch uses Bluetooth connectivity to sync with your smartphone via the G-Shock app. That keeps the time accurate, allows for easy setting changes, and opens up additional functions like world time, alarms, and reminders — all managed through your phone.

Layered Toughness: The Carbon Core Edge
Function doesn’t stop at solar power. G-Shock is known for overbuilding in the best way, and the MTG-B3000 Series is no different. It features Casio’s Carbon Core Guard structure — a layered approach to shock resistance that integrates metal, resin, and carbon into a protective skeleton around the module.
This structure lets the watch remain remarkably slim by G-Shock standards (just 12.1mm thick), without sacrificing its legendary durability. It’s a feat of engineering: lightweight, ultra-tough, and surprisingly comfortable given its size.
